Roskomnadzor demanded from YouTube to unblock video about Sputnik V

Roskomnadzor demanded that GOOGLE remove the restrictions imposed by the YouTube video hosting administration on the video of State Duma deputy Leonid Slutsky, in which he talked about discrimination against the covid-19 vaccine Sputnik V. This was reported in the press service of the department.

“Roskomnadzor sent a letter to the management of Google LLC demanding that all restrictions be removed from the video recording on the Deputat Slutsky channel as soon as possible,” the report says.

The department believes that Google's actions "violate the key principles of the free flow of information, unhindered access to it and are an act of censorship."

Slutsky, in another video, said that he filed an appeal against YouTube's actions, but was denied the restoration of the video. According to him, the video was removed on June 13.
